Top Tips for Spring Log Home Maintenance

Log cabin in the forest near the lake during the spring season

Owning a log home is akin to owning a slice of history, replete with its unique set of maintenance necessities. Regular inspections are vital to identify potential issues like rot, pests, settling, and moisture problems. To protect your log home from moisture damage, maintaining proper soil drainage, seals, and rain gutters is necessary. Strategic planting of flora can also serve as an efficient moisture shield.

Wood Rot Repair

mur de lambris en bois clair, les planches recouvrent le mur entier. style maison moderne ecologique --ar 16:9 --style raw --stylize 750 --v 6 Job ID: 990b8c87-4230-4055-adf2-26492a16474e

As anyone who owns a log home or log cabin can attest, wood rot is a common issue that plagues many log homes and cabins. Over time, exposure to moisture and humidity can cause wood to deteriorate, leading to rot and structural damage. If left unchecked, wood rot can compromise the integrity of your home and result in costly repairs. That’s why it is important to address wood rot as soon as you discover it.
